When it comes to money, South Korea primarily uses the Korean won, and most shops accept credit cards. However, carrying some cash for small purchases at markets and street stalls is recommended. Tourists can also benefit from a T-money card, which simplifies travel on buses and subways throughout the city.
Understanding local customs is important—greetings, dining etiquette, and respectful behavior in temples and public spaces can enhance your experience. Pack comfortable walking shoes, as many attractions involve exploring bustling streets or scenic outdoor areas.
Seoul’s neighborhoods offer diverse experiences, from the lively streets of Myeongdong and Hongdae to the historical charm of Bukchon Hanok Village. Keeping a map or navigation app handy will make it easier to explore efficiently. Additionally, travelers should stay aware of seasonal weather conditions to pack appropriately and enjoy outdoor activities.
